中国汉族一瘢痕疙瘩家系易感基因的定位研究

摘    要:目的定位中国汉族瘢痕疙瘩家系的易感基因。方法采集1个5代发病的中国汉族瘢痕疙瘩大家系32名成员的外周静脉血样,提取基因组DNA;设定Fas基因为导致该家系发病的一个候选基因,选取位于10q23.31上Fas基因周围共约10Mbp范围内与细胞凋亡障碍或肿瘤发生有关的所有已知基因相邻的微卫星标记D10S1687、D10S1765、D10S1735和D10S1562共4个,对这些微卫星位点进行PCR扩增,产物片断基因分型和连锁分析。结果连锁分析发现微卫星标记D10S1765LODZMAX为1.74,D10S1735LODZMAX为1.51,支持连锁;D10S1562LODZMAX为0.59,不排除连锁;在θ=0.0~0.10时,D10S1687标记的所有LOD值都小于-2,排除连锁。结论我们的研究首次发现了该中国汉族瘢痕疙瘩家系的易感基因可能位于10q23.31上D10S1765与D10S1735两位点间约1Mbp区域的遗传学证据。

Location of predisposing gene for one Han Chinese keloid pedigree

Abstract:OBJECTIVE: To locate the locus of predisposing gene for Han Chinese keloid pedigree. METHODS: One large Chinese keloid pedigree with affected family members in five generations was investigated and confirmed. Venous blood samples from 32 members in this family were collected and extracted genomic DNA. Fas gene was assumed as one of the candidate genes resulting in keloids in this pedigree. Four markers, D10S1687, D10S1765, D10S1735 and D10S1562 next to the all known genes relating with apoptosis or tumorigenesis in the 10 Mbp region around Fas gene on chromosomes 10q23.31 were selected as microsatellite markers. Subsequently, these markers were amplified by PCR, and all PCR products were genotyped and the linkage analyses were performed. RESULTS: After linkage analyses, D10S1765LOD(ZMAX) was 1.74, D10S1735LOD(ZMAX) was 1.51. These findings supported the linkage. D10S1562LOD(ZMAX) was 0.59, which did not exclude the linkage. All LODs for D10S1562 were less than - 2, at 0 = 0.0 - 0.10, which excluded the linkage. CONCLUSIONS: This study provides the first genetic evidence that the predisposing gene for this Han Chinese keloid pedigree may be mapped to the region about 1 Mbp on chromosomes 10q23.31, between marker D10S1765 and D10S1735.
